Insurance Compliance and Contracts Manager (Law degree + Caseware + Sage Intact), Centurion, R – 1.2k ctc
Qualifications:
Bachelor of Law Degree
5 years' post-degree experience
Certificate in area of Governance, Risk and Compliance
King Code on Governance Principles for South Africa
CaseWare experience
Microsoft Office – Excel, Word, PowerPoint
Sage Intact (Advantageous)
Responsibilities:
Ensure that the CLIENT adheres to legal standards and in-house policies.
Enforce regulations in all aspects and levels of business and provide guidance on compliance matters.
Periodically review and enhance compliance programmes to meet regulatory and organisational requirements and objectives.
Conduct and oversee internal reviews or audits to ensure compliance procedures are followed.
Provide advice and training when non-compliance is identified.
Collaborate with relevant departments to review, modify (if applicable), and implement organisational policies.
Conduct or direct internal investigations of compliance.
Inform, educate, and train employees on regulations and industry practices.
Review and enhance plans to effectively manage compliance crises.
Stay updated with internal standards, regulatory developments, and evolving best practices.
Work with external and internal auditors.
Develop and maintain strong relationships with key stakeholders, including regulators, auditors, and business partners.
Prepare reports for senior management and external regulatory bodies as required.
Contract Management:
Custodian of all contracts between the CLIENT and third parties.
Maintain up-to-date and accurate contracts.
Prepare, draft, revise, and negotiate contracts with suppliers and other relevant parties.
Update records and documentation related to contracts.
Review and assess risks associated with contracts.
Ensure proper contract management throughout projects.
Build and maintain positive relationships with clients and suppliers.
Ensure that all contracts due for renewal are presented to the Head of Contract Management timeously for careful consideration of renewal or going to market.
